Runway and Taxiway Inset Lights PRO III™ TCL Taxiway Centerline Light Compliances: FAA AC 150/5345-46: L -852 A, B and C UFC 3-535-01 Ordering Information The TCL is a taxiway centerline light that is used primarily as a ground traffic aid during periods of low visibility to guide aircraft between the runway and the parking stand. The TCL is often a bidirectional light (using two 32 W lamps), but it also may be a unidirectional light (using one 32 watt lamp) on certain taxiways, such as high speed turnoffs. Features ETL Certified Low profile, < .25” (6 mm) – FAA Style 3 Unique combination of high-strength aluminum optical assembly and ductile iron support ring for snow plow protection Low power consumption Few parts to stock Easy to maintain – no sealant required for prism or feed-through assembly replacement Fixture Type: A =L -852A (Narrow, Cat. II) B =L -852B (Wide, Cat. II) C =L -852C (Narrow, Cat. III) Color Filters: GX = Green/Blank YX = Yellow/Blank GG = Green/Green Fixture Diameter: 12F = Optical assembly with 12˝ FAA support ring NSR = Optical assembly without support ring L-823 Plug Connection: P1 = One plug P2 = Two plugs Option: G = External gasket between optical assembly and support ring (Note: Optical assemblies with external gasket will only fit support rings marked “G” on top surface.)
